Scientist - Quantitative Cell Biology & Proteomics (Leonetti Group)

Palo Alto, CA, United States

The Chan Zuckerberg Biohub San Francisco (CZ Biohub SF) (https://www.czbiohub.org/sf/) is an independent nonprofit research institute that brings together three powerhouse universities - Stanford, UC Berkeley, and UC San Francisco - into a single collaborative technology and discovery engine. CZ Biohub SF itself supports some of the brightest, boldest engineers, data scientists, and biomedical researchers to investigate the fundamental mechanisms underlying disease and develop new technologies that will lead to actionable diagnostics and effective therapies. We are guided by our values of scholarly excellence; disruptive innovation; hands-on engineering/hacking/building; partnership and collaboration; open communication and respect; inclusiveness; and opportunity for all.

The Opportunity

Come join an interdisciplinary team of biologists, technologists, data scientists and engineers!

The Leonetti group at the Chan Zuckerberg Biohub (https://www.czbiohub.org/leonetti) strives to map how the human cell is built by combining CRISPR, fluorescence microscopy, mass spec proteomics, robotics, software engineering and data science. We build large datasets and use them to develop new algorithms and analyses. Our flagship OpenCell project provides a large reference of protein localization and interactions that can be mined and re-used by the entire community for discovery (https://opencell.czbiohub.org/). Our science is fully open-source and published in journals like Science and Nature Methods (https://bit.ly/3T5Fbmf; https://go.nature.com/3rXOSae)

In new projects, we aim to understand how the entire proteome gets rewired when disease strikes (ex: disease-causing mutations, viral infection; see example in this recent pre-print http://bit.ly/3HQ5ybL). We are seeking a Scientist - Quantitative Cell Biology & Proteomics to spearhead our next efforts to apply proteomic methods, analyze data and extract quantitative insights about cellular responses. This is an exciting opportunity to work at the leading edge of human cell biology, supported by experts in a highly collaborative, open and well-funded scientific environment. We bring together cell biologists, disease experts, technology developers, data scientists and machine learning experts around team-science projects.

What You'll Do

Quantify cellular responses occurring during disease (infection, neurodegeneration) and identify new cellular mechanisms

Design proteomics assays for profiling pan-cellular remodeling upon perturbation;

Develop new analytical strategies

Partner with data scientists and software engineers to build pipelines for quantitative data analysis and web portals to share our insights

Be part of a larger team of cell biology and disease experts, microscopists and technology developers

Explain technical concepts to a multi-disciplinary team of biologists, bioengineers, and data scientists at the Biohub

Author publications & mentor junior colleagues

What You'll Bring

Essential –

PhD in Cell Biology, Systems Biology, Biophysics, or a related discipline

At least 4 years of expertise with cell biology and tissue culture models

At least 2 years of expertise in mass spectrometry-based proteomics

At least 2 years of experience in quantitative data analysis (Python, R, etc…)

Technical understanding of mass spectrometry instruments

Passion for research and understanding how cells work

Enthusiasm for team science and open science

Must be team-oriented, and have excellent written and oral communication skills

Nice to have -

Experience with network analysis

Compensation

Scientist I = $100,000 - $137,500

Scientist II = $112,000 - $154,000

New hires are typically hired into the lower portion of the range, enabling employee growth in the range over time. To determine starting pay, we consider multiple job-related factors including a candidate’s skills, education and experience, market demand, business needs, and internal parity. We may also adjust this range in the future based on market data. Your recruiter can share more about the specific pay range during the hiring process.
